Full Cast Announced for National Tour of Avenue Q

By: Brian Scott Lipton · May 7, 2007  · San Diego

Full casting has been announced for the upcoming national tour of Avenue Q, which will play San Diego's Spreckels Theatre June 30-August 5 (in association with The Old Globe) and will then embark on an 18-month national tour that will launch in San Francisco on August 7.

The cast will feature Robert McClure (Princeton, Rod), Cole Porter (Brian), Kelli Sawyer (Kate Monster, Lucy The Slut, and others), Christian Anderson (Nicky, Trekkie Monster, Bear, and others) Angela Ai (Christmas Eve), Carla Renata (Gary Coleman), and Minglie Chen (Mrs. T., Bear, and others). Rounding out the cast are ensemble members and swings Jennie Kwan, Maggie Lakis, Seth Rettberg, Erica Robinson, Danielle Thomas, and Cullen R. Titmas.

Directed by Jason Moore, Avenue Q features music and lyrics by Robert Lopez and Jeff Marx, and a book by Jeff Whitty based on an original concept by Lopez and Marx. The creative team includes Rick Lyon (puppet design), Stephen Oremus (musical supervision), Ken Roberson (choreography), Anna Louizos (scenic design), Mirena Rada (costume design), Howell Binkley (lighting design), and Acme Sound Partners (sound design).

The show originally played Off-Broadway at the Vineyard Theatre before opening at the Golden Theatre on Broadway on July 31, 2003. It won Tony Awards for Best Musical, Best Book, and Best Score. Avenue Q has also played Las Vegas and London.
